Rep. Robert Aderholt (R-AL 4th District)

7th term Republican from Alabama 4th District.

Bio

Visit Rep. Robert Aderholt's candidate bio page.

Residence: Haleyville

Marital Status: Married (Caroline)

Prev. Occupation: Attorney, Municipal Court Judge

Prev. Political Exp.: no prior elected office

Education: BA Birmingham Southern University, 1987; JD Samford University, 1990

Birthdate: 07/22/1965

Birthplace: Haleyville, AL

Religion: Christian

Percentage in Last Election: 75%

Major Opponent: Nicholas Sparks
